Overcrowding rate by tenure status - total population in Cyprus, 2013
Overcrowding rate by tenure status - total population in 2013: Annual value — 1.5 %. Comparison with the previous year and position in the series history. Official data — Eurostat.

Overcrowding rate by tenure status - total population in 2013
- Value: 1.5 %
- Change vs 2012: +1 % (+200 %)
- Position in history: below the 19-year average (average — 1.5842 %)
- Series maximum — 3.5 % in 2020
- Series minimum — 0 % in 2007 (6 years ago)
- Value date: 1 January 2013
- Source: Eurostat
Dynamics over neighbouring years
| Year | Value, % |
|---|---|
| 2008 | 0.7 |
| 2009 | 0.8 |
| 2010 | 1.6 |
| 2011 | 1 |
| 2012 | 0.5 |
| 2013 | 1.5 |
| 2014 | 1.6 |
| 2015 | 1 |
| 2016 | 3.1 |
| 2017 | 1.4 |
